Very good. I just ordered the Target rear with both a .105 serrated ramped optic front and a .125 serrated ramped non-optic front.
Have not tried optic fronts since messing with that junk Hi-Vis stuff a couple of years ago so I got both optic and non-optic fronts just in case.
Definately went with the target non-optic rear because I don't need to be focusing none to much on the rear as much as the front...... too much optic going with it on both the rear and front IMHO.

I thought about that to, but I figure I can always tone down the rear with a permanent marker or remove them altogether or find a not so bright optic color like blue.
I went with a .125 wide because of the increased sight radius which makes the front appear smaller.
Should be here friday, weather permitting (BLIZZARD!).
I used to be a dedicated black target sights only shooter, but my eyes aren't what they used to be.

Went with the ramped .125 thinking the .090 or the .105 FO was too thin.......
The adjustable rear is only .110 wide making the .125 front excellent for precision target work but much too wide for competition work.
Think I'll try the .090 non serrated blade and see if that opens things up a bit.
